Pricing and Quotes for Tree Surgeons Wimbledon
When looking for tree surgeons in Wimbledon, one of the first questions is usually about cost. We believe in a transparent pricing model that makes it easier to understand what you are paying for, whether the work involves a small garden tree in a quiet residential street or a larger clearance job near busier routes and local amenities. Our Wimbledon tree surgery pricing is built around the size, condition, location, and access needs of each tree, so you receive a fair estimate rather than a vague figure.
Unlike one-price-fits-all services, our tree surgeon Wimbledon quotes reflect the actual work involved. A tree with easy access in a rear garden may cost less than a similar tree positioned close to a fence, conservatory, parking bay, or overhead lines. That means homeowners, landlords, and managing agents can see how the price is formed. We aim to keep the process simple, clear, and free from hidden extras, while still accounting for specialist equipment, labour time, waste removal, and site safety.
For many customers, the most useful pricing method is based on load-based or cubic-yard rates. This is especially practical for tree surgery jobs that include branch, trunk, and green waste removal. In other words, you are paying for the amount of material collected and processed. Tree surgeons Wimbledon clients often prefer this approach because it connects the final cost to the real volume of waste generated by pruning, crown reduction, hedge clearing, or dismantling work. 
Our cubic-yard pricing is particularly helpful for larger properties and more substantial tree work. For example, a detached home with mature boundary trees may generate more material than a compact terrace with one ornamental tree. In busy parts of Wimbledon, where access can be tighter and loading must be managed carefully, a load-based rate can give a more accurate picture of the total project cost. This also works well for mixed loads, where timber, branches, and green waste must all be handled efficiently.

For customers comparing options, we outline a few common types of work and how they are usually charged. A small pruning job may suit a simple half-day visit and minimal waste removal. A medium job, such as shaping a mature ornamental tree, may be priced by labour plus the amount of green waste produced. Larger projects, including dismantling a tall conifer or reducing a broad canopy over a driveway, are typically quoted after a site review and volume estimate. This keeps the pricing practical and easy to understand.
